Not shiftable couplings by RINGSPANN For over 60 years, RINGSPANN has been renowned as a provider of couplings, beginning with the patented L-coupling from 1956, which is still offered today as model RDA … ESO. Back then RINGSPANN was able to offer drive system engineers a compact, torsionally rigid flexible coupling based on the Oldham principle that can compensate large parallel and angular misalignments in small spaces. RINGSPANN has since expanded its coupling range and can now offer the not shiftable couplings for almost all applications. For example, the rigid Tru-Line...

Bending moments Where there are bending moments in the application in addition to the torque TN max or the axial force FAN max, the transmissible torque or transmissible axial force is reduced compared to the values for TK max or Fax maxas listed in the table.
